Cable TV responsible for broadcast access for one-third of South Koreans, strong universal service role
Lee Jong-kwan (이종관), a senior expert member at Shin & Kim, called for a reorientation of media policy toward sustainability and regionality to secure cable TV’s future. He said cable TV provides low-cost live broadcasting and supports broadcast access for one-third of South Koreans, giving it a strong universal service character. He cited declining revenues and profits for system operators since 2013 alongside rising content fees.

Yanolja Next applies \'Tella\' to apartment residential services
Yanolja affiliate Yanolja Next said on Wednesday it will apply its real-time communication solution, Tella, to Trustay’s KnockTown \'Noki AI 24-hour guidance service\'. The move will allow residents to file complaints, check maintenance fees and receive guidance on visiting vehicles regardless of management office hours. Routine inquiries will be handled automatically to reduce workloads, allowing staff to focus on on-site responses and complex complaints.

OpenAI prepares inference residency in South Korea, in talks with local partners to secure GPUs
OpenAI is preparing to introduce “inference residency” in South Korea so Korean users’ AI inference computing is handled at domestic data centres. OpenAI Korea chief Kim Kyung-hoon said the company is discussing securing GPUs and cloud infrastructure with several local partners and expects to offer the service in the near term. OpenAI already supports data residency in Korea, but some data can move overseas during inference.
